Sažetak This is a book review of "Mixed Magic: Global-local Dialogues in Fairy Tales for Young Readers" by Anna Katrina Gutierrez. The book was published in 2017 by John Benjamins Publishing Company. The author compares several retellings of the same stories (for example, Beauty and the Beast) in order to see the influence of globalisation on the stories and their adaptations in local surroundings. Encompassing famous fairy tales, anime films, local stories and fables, her research examines how these narratives are shaped by the culture they belong to and how they are adapted to other cultures.
